Rangers Have Released The Former Chairman Abad Babar Chughtai

KARACHI – The Rangers has released the Former Chairman Abad from their custody under the schedule four (4) of the Criminal code.

The anti-terrorist court has handed over the Babar Chughtai in the custody of Rangers for 90 days.

The source told that Rangers have let him free under the fourth schedule of the criminal code by which the person has to mark his/her attendance in the police station, both in evening and morning.

He will not be allowed to move freely or to leave the country for any reason,because he is directed to come to police station twice a day.

He was arrested under of accusation of being in the land mafia, and illegally capturing the land of the rightful persons.
